Manta Ray Night Snorkel: This is the company's signature tour and a truly once-in-a-lifetime adventure. The two-hour excursion takes you out after sunset to a known manta ray feeding site. Guests hold onto a custom-lit floating board, which attracts plankton and, in turn, the majestic manta rays that feed on them. Watching these gentle giants glide and somersault gracefully just inches below you is a breathtaking and surreal experience. This tour is suitable for ages 5 and up. Captain Cook Snorkeling Tour: This four-hour daytime tour travels to the pristine waters of Kealakekua Bay, a protected marine life conservation district. The bay is home to a vibrant coral reef teeming with tropical fish and offers unparalleled water clarity. You will snorkel in the shadow of the historic Captain Cook Monument, learning about the area's rich history while exploring its incredible underwater ecosystem. 3. Sea Quest Hawaii
For those craving an adventurous, raft-style exploration of the South Kona coast, Sea Quest Hawaii has been a top operator since 1987. They specialize in fast-moving rigid-hulled inflatable rafts that can access unique coastal features like sea caves and lava tubes, which larger vessels cannot. This makes their tours ideal for thrill-seekers and anyone looking to explore the more remote and less-crowded snorkeling spots south of Kealakekua Bay. South Kona Expedition: This is a standout tour, taking guests to multiple snorkeling sites south of Captain Cook Monument, including the pristine Pu'uhonua O Hōnaunau (Place of Refuge). The fast rafts make it possible to explore these remote coral reefs, sea caves, and lava tubes in a single trip.

SNUBA Add-On: For those wanting to go beyond snorkeling without full SCUBA certification, Fair Wind offers SNUBA as a paid add-on. This allows you to breathe underwater through a long hose connected to a raft on the surface, providing a unique, deeper view of the reef.

Key Factors for Your Final Decision
As you weigh your options, revisit these crucial considerations to ensure you select the perfect tour for your needs and expectations.
- Group Size: Do you prefer the intimate, personalized attention of a small group (6-18 people) or the social, amenity-rich environment of a larger vessel (50-100+ people)? Small groups often allow for more direct interaction with guides and a less crowded in-water experience.
- Primary Interest: Is your heart set on the Manta Ray Night Snorkel, a historical journey to Kealakekua Bay, or a seasonal whale watching expedition? Choose an operator that specializes in and has a strong reputation for your desired activity.
- Comfort vs. Adventure: Be realistic about your group’s physical comfort levels. A rigid-hull inflatable raft offers a thrilling, bumpy ride, while a large catamaran provides a smooth, stable platform with restrooms and shade.
- Eco-Ethos: Look for companies that are part of the Manta Ray Green List and actively promote reef-safe practices. Supporting responsible tour operators helps preserve the delicate marine ecosystem you've come to admire.
